US AI Regulation Urged by Paul Tudor Jones Amid Rising Concerns

Billionaire hedge fund manager Paul Tudor Jones has called for urgent AI regulation in the U.S., stating, "We need to do it tomorrow." At a recent conference, 80% of AI experts supported regulations, a significant increase from 20% the previous year. This comes as the European Union passed the AI Act in 2024, while some U.S. states have also introduced legislation focusing on child safety. Jones noted he recently increased his investments in AI stocks amid growing concerns over safety, privacy, and security associated with AI technologies, especially in light of U.S.-China competition.
